Advanced scripting topics.
  1. Advanced interscript communication
  2. Text parsing
  3. Routing, multiplexing, and packetizing (basically software-level implementation of portions of the OSI model)
  4. Communication with the outside world
  5. Shared memory modeling & implementation

I would not take on any n00b scripters and I would charge for my time. I also wouldn't write a single line of code for the student, because that wouldn't really be teaching. That would be consulting, and I would charge significantly more for that. :)
